1. Patagonia: Pioneering Sustainable Outdoor Wear

Patagonia has long been a trailblazer in sustainable fashion, and in 2025, it continues to set the bar high. Known for its durable outdoor apparel, the brand remains committed to environmental activism and ethical production. Patagonia uses recycled materials, such as polyester from plastic bottles and nylon from fishing nets, to create high-performance gear.

Key Initiatives

  • Worn Wear Program: Encourages customers to repair, reuse, and recycle clothing.
  • Fair Trade Certified: Ensures fair wages and safe working conditions for factory workers.
  • 1% for the Planet: Donates 1% of sales to environmental causes.

Patagonia’s dedication to sustainability makes it a top choice for eco-conscious adventurers.

2. Stella McCartney: Luxury Meets Sustainability

Stella McCartney is a leader in sustainable luxury fashion, proving that high-end design doesn’t have to come at the planet’s expense. The brand avoids leather, fur, and other animal-derived materials, opting instead for innovative vegan alternatives like mushroom leather and recycled fabrics.

Innovations in 2025

  • Bio-Based Materials: Expanding the use of lab-grown materials like Mylo™ (mushroom leather).
  • Circular Fashion: Implementing take-back programs to recycle old garments into new collections.
  • Carbon Neutrality: Striving for net-zero emissions across the supply chain.

Stella McCartney’s commitment to ethical luxury makes it a standout in the fashion world.

3. Reformation: Chic and Carbon-Neutral

Reformation has built a reputation for combining effortless style with sustainability. The brand focuses on reducing waste, using eco-friendly fabrics, and maintaining a transparent production process. In 2025, Reformation is doubling down on its carbon-neutral goals and expanding its circular fashion initiatives.

Sustainable Practices

  • Deadstock Fabrics: Utilizes leftover materials to minimize textile waste.
  • Water-Saving Techniques: Implements innovative dyeing and washing processes to conserve water.
  • Climate Positive: Offsets more carbon than it produces.

Reformation proves that sustainable fashion can be both trendy and responsible.

4. Eileen Fisher: Timeless and Ethical

Eileen Fisher has been a champion of sustainable fashion for decades, focusing on timeless designs and ethical production. The brand prioritizes organic fibers, fair labor practices, and a circular business model. In 2025, Eileen Fisher continues to innovate with regenerative agriculture and closed-loop systems.

Core Commitments

  • Organic and Recycled Materials: Sources cotton, linen, and wool from sustainable farms.
  • Renew Program: Buys back used clothing to refurbish or recycle into new pieces.
  • B Corp Certified: Meets rigorous standards for social and environmental performance.

Eileen Fisher’s enduring commitment to sustainability makes it a trusted name in eco-fashion.

5. Allbirds: Sustainable Footwear for the Future

Allbirds has revolutionized the footwear industry with its eco-friendly sneakers and apparel. Known for using natural materials like merino wool, eucalyptus fiber, and sugarcane-based soles, Allbirds is pushing boundaries in 2025 with even more sustainable innovations.

Eco-Friendly Breakthroughs

  • Plant-Based Leather: Developing alternatives to synthetic and animal leather.
  • Carbon Footprint Labels: Displays emissions data for every product.
  • Renewable Energy: Powers factories and offices with 100% clean energy.

Allbirds is redefining what it means to be a sustainable footwear brand.
